Description

Enclosed is a Request for Quotes (RFQ) for Awning Canvas Replacement at Caracas Compound. If you would like to submit a quotation, follow the instructions in Section J of the solicitation, complete the required portions of the attached document, and submit it to the address shown on the Standard Form. The U.S. Embassy will conduct a pre-proposal conference/site visit on August 21, 2026 at l0:00 a.m. Please submit the full name and ID number of people attending the visit to CaracasSolicitation@state.gov no later than l0:00 a.m. on August 20, 2026 to obtain the authorization to enter the Compound.
